Transaction 1fafd1325f71bfc71187eed3685a7a8452c3bf909506479e38b0d751939ee191
1 Input
1 Output
-
1fafd1325f71bfc71187eed3685a7a8452c3bf909506479e38b0d751939ee191:0
- value
- 1693823
- script pubkey
- OP_0 OP_PUSHBYTES_20 10ab898424aaa569009ced9b945bad8c50db2235
- address
- bc1qzz4cnppy42jkjqyuakdegkad33gdkg34sg008x